Tree fire caused by fallen power line, East Point GA

As discussed during the dispatch call, emergency crews responded to a small fire caused by a fallen tree that hit a power line near North Clark Drive and Mealy Avenue in East Point, Georgia. The fire department and a fire marshal were dispatched, and the situation was brought under control.
